PA Unemployment Rate July

By: Dirk Copland
Updated: August 17, 2012

Unemployment in Pennsylvania went up in the month of July.  The Department of Labor and Industry say the rate increased three-tenths of a percentage point to 7.9%. This is the biggest monthly jump since 20-09 and it is the second consecutive month that the rate has increased.  Pennsylvania rate is still below the national average of 8.3 percent.
